Understanding Ridge Bed Gardening
Before diving into fertilization practices, it’s important to understand what ridge bed gardening entails. Ridge beds are raised rows of soil that create a higher planting surface compared to traditional flat beds. This setup offers several advantages:
- Improved Drainage: Water drains more effectively from ridges, preventing waterlogging.
- Warmer Soil: Ridges warm up faster in spring, encouraging early planting.
- Better Root Aeration: Looser soil structure in ridges allows roots to penetrate easily.
- Reduced Soil Compaction: The pathways between ridges limit foot traffic on growing beds.
Because of these features, ridge beds often require different fertilization approaches than flat beds to maintain nutrient availability and soil health.
Soil Testing: The First Step
Regardless of the season, start with a soil test. Knowing your soil’s current nutrient status and pH level enables targeted fertilization and prevents overuse or imbalance of fertilizers.
- pH Level: Most vegetables prefer slightly acidic to neutral soils (pH 6.0-7.0). Adjust pH accordingly through lime (to raise pH) or sulfur (to lower pH).
- Nutrient Levels: Essential macro-nutrients include nitrogen (N), phosphorus (P), and potassium (K). Secondary nutrients like calcium, magnesium, and sulfur are also important.
Test your soil at least once a year, ideally before preparing ridge beds for planting. For best results, collect samples from multiple spots across the garden and mix them for a representative analysis.
Spring Fertilization: Kickstarting Growth
Spring marks the beginning of the growing season when nutrient demands start rising as crops emerge from dormancy or seedlings are transplanted.
Preparing Ridge Beds
- Incorporate Organic Matter: Add well-rotted compost or aged manure into the ridge beds before planting. This improves soil structure and slowly releases nutrients.
- Apply Balanced Fertilizer: Use a balanced fertilizer such as 10-10-10 or 14-14-14 based on soil test recommendations. Broadcast lightly over the ridge surface and gently work it into the top few inches without disturbing soil structure.
Nitrogen Boost for Leafy Crops
Leafy greens like lettuce, spinach, kale, and cabbage benefit from an initial nitrogen boost in spring because nitrogen promotes lush foliage growth.
- Apply a side dressing of nitrogen-rich fertilizer (e.g., blood meal, fish emulsion) about 3-4 weeks after planting.
- Avoid excess nitrogen for root crops or flowering vegetables at this stage to prevent excessive leafy growth at the expense of root or fruit development.
Foliar Feeding
Foliar feeding, spraying diluted liquid fertilizer on leaves, can promptly supply micronutrients such as iron, zinc, or manganese if deficiencies appear early in spring.
Summer Fertilization: Supporting Fruit Development
During summer, many vegetables transition from vegetative growth to flowering and fruiting stages. Nutrient needs shift accordingly.
Potassium Importance
Potassium plays a crucial role in fruit development and disease resistance during summer.
- Apply potassium-rich fertilizers such as sulfate of potash or kelp meal as side dressings near plants like tomatoes, peppers, cucumbers, squash, and beans.
- Avoid excessive nitrogen at this stage to prevent overly vigorous leaf growth which can shade fruits and reduce air circulation.
Phosphorus for Root Development
Phosphorus supports root growth and flower formation.
- Continue moderate phosphorus applications if your soil test indicates a deficiency.
- Bone meal or rock phosphate are good organic sources that release nutrients slowly over time in ridge beds.
Mulching Benefits
Although not fertilization per se, mulching with straw or grass clippings helps conserve moisture and reduces nutrient leaching during hotter months.
Fall Fertilization: Restoring Soil Fertility
After harvest or late-season plantings such as cover crops or winter greens, fall fertilization is crucial to replenish nutrients lost during the growing season and prepare ridges for winter.
Applying Organic Fertilizers
Spread generous amounts of organic matter such as composted manure or leaf mold over ridge beds in fall. These materials decompose over winter adding vital nutrients back to the soil.
Adding Lime if Necessary
If your soil test shows acidity below ideal range (<6.0 pH), apply lime in fall to allow time for pH adjustment before spring planting.
Cover Crops as Living Fertilizers
Planting cover crops like legumes (clover, vetch) fixes atmospheric nitrogen enhancing soil fertility naturally. Other cover crops like rye or oats add organic matter preventing erosion during winter rains.
Winter: Minimal Fertilizer Application but Preparation Matters
Winter is generally a rest period for most ridge bed vegetables except hardy greens like kale or some Asian greens grown as winter crops.
Limited Fertilizer Use
Avoid heavy fertilization during cold months since microbial activity slowing down reduces nutrient availability. Over-fertilizing can also cause salt buildup damaging plant roots.
Soil Protection Strategies
Use thick mulch layers and cover crops to prevent nutrient leaching and soil erosion during wet winter months.
Special Considerations for Different Vegetable Types
Different vegetable groups have unique nutrient profiles; adjusting fertilization accordingly enhances yields:
- Leafy Vegetables (lettuce, spinach): High nitrogen demand throughout growth cycle.
- Root Vegetables (carrots, beets): Moderate nitrogen but consistent phosphorus and potassium essential.
- Fruit-bearing Vegetables (tomatoes, peppers): Balanced nitrogen early; more potassium during fruiting.
- Legumes (beans, peas): Fix their own nitrogen; prefer phosphorus and potassium supplementation.
Tailoring fertilizer types and timing based on crop type within ridge beds maximizes efficiency and reduces environmental impact.
Organic vs Synthetic Fertilizers in Ridge Beds
Both organic and synthetic fertilizers have roles in ridge bed gardening:
- Organic fertilizers improve long-term soil health by adding organic matter alongside nutrients but release nutrients slowly.
- Synthetic fertilizers provide quick nutrient availability which can be useful at critical growth stages but may harm beneficial microbes if overused.
Combining both approaches based on crop needs and soil conditions often yields best results while maintaining sustainable garden ecology.
Application Tips for Effective Fertilization in Ridge Beds
To optimize fertilizer use in ridge beds:
- Apply fertilizers uniformly over ridges rather than pathways to target root zones efficiently.
- Incorporate fertilizers gently into topsoil layers to avoid root damage but enhance nutrient accessibility.
- Water well after fertilizer application to help dissolve nutrients into the root zone.
- Use mulch after fertilizing to reduce nutrient runoff during heavy rains.
- Observe plants regularly for signs of deficiencies such as yellowing leaves or stunted growth to adjust fertilization mid-season if needed.
